AI video generation platform Hedra completes $32 million Series A financing, led by a16z Infra
2025-05-15 12:02
Odaily News AI video generation platform Hedra announced the completion of a $32 million Series A financing round, led by a16z Infra, with participation from a16z Speedrun, Index Ventures and Abstract. The latest round of financing will be mainly used to support team expansion and product development. Hedra plans to triple its headcount from the current 20 employees by the end of this year. The company also plans to enhance its Character-3 base model, invest in infrastructure to scale video rendering, and build an enterprise-centric workflow for faster, higher-quality video production.
